GPU-DRM: Delete an unnecessary check before drm_property_unreference_blob()

Author: Markus Elfring <elfring@users.sourceforge.net>

The drm_property_unreference_blob() function tests whether its argument
is NULL and then returns immediately.
Thus the test around the call is not needed.

This issue was detected by using the Coccinelle software.
